What do i need to buy to have a seperate volume control for my 15'' sub from my regular pioneer 6.5'' speakers in my boat? When I turn the stereo up too high to get the 15'' bumpin, the 6.5''s sound like crap.

well the best way would be a crossover with a sub volume knob. another way to do it with what you already have(maybe) is to run the sub amp off the rear rcas and the speakers off the front rcas and just use the fade. fool with the gain controls on the amp to get the sub to hit harder at lower volumes. Too much gain though and it will sound like crap. try turning down the bass at the head unit and messing with gain to get some of the bass off the 6.5s, if you insist on turning the stereo up high. im assuming the 6.5s are not hooked up to the amp. if none of this works buy a crossover and wire the 6.5s up using it, this will simply filter out low frequencies which cause your distortion. also the "volume control" you are talking about is probably a remote bass control and not all amplifiers have this feature.
